Windows Code Signing Moves Toward Post Quantum Security in 2027

Microsoft is in the process of shaping major changes to Windows code signing that will have the effect of altering the certificate infrastructure, the cryptographic algorithms, and, in the end, how Windows applications will be protected against future quantum computing threats. The changes are of particular importance to developers, IT administrators, security teams, and organizations that are using their custom software or security tools that can do their own code signature validation.

Google Cloud KMS Adds Generally Available Quantum-Safe Digital Signatures

As quantum computing develops, cybersecurity professionals are getting ready for a breakthrough in the protection of digital information. The conventional public-key cryptographic algorithms that ensure the security of digital signatures may, in the long run, be compromised by the revolutionary power of quantum computers. To minimize that risk, Google Cloud has announced general availability of the quantum-safe digital signature feature in its Google Cloud Key Management Service (Cloud KMS).
